Description
A delightful breakfast bake combining buttery croissants and rich chocolate for a sweet start to your day.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 (10 to 13-oz) package mini croissants, chopped
- 2 (8-oz) packages cream cheese, softened to room temperature
- 1⅓ cup sugar
- 4 large eggs
- 2 tsp vanilla extract
- 2 cups milk
- 2 cups semi-sweet chocolate chips
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 350ºF and lightly spray a 9×13-inch baking pan with cooking spray.
- Chop the mini croissants into bite-sized pieces and layer them into the prepared pan.
- Evenly sprinkle the chocolate chips over the croissants.
- In a medium bowl, beat the cream cheese until smooth. Gradually mix in the sugar, eggs, and vanilla until well combined. Slowly add the milk until fully incorporated.
- Pour the creamy mixture evenly over the croissant pieces.
- Allow it to stand for 20 minutes at room temperature or refrigerate overnight for better flavor.
- Bake in the oven for 35 to 40 minutes, or until the center is set and golden.
- Enjoy warm, optionally topped with whipped cream or powdered sugar.
Notes
Store le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. Can be frozen for longer storage.
